House in a Box

Our great-great-grandparents would have been horrified by
the idea of a house built

in a factory. “A house in a box? It’s unnatural! It can’t be
done! It will never last!” You

can imagine the howls of righteous indignation.

Times have changed … or have they? Over the last hundred
years, surprisingly little

has changed in our attitude toward factory homebuilding. We
still consider it novel

and bizarre, and certainly second rate. This despite the
fact that, at the turn of the

last century, houses built in factories blossomed across America as
Sears Roebuck,

Montgomery Ward, Aladdin and their imitators cranked out
well-loved houses for

the middleclass.

So why our contemporary disdain for the manufactured house?
In part the blame

lies in what happened after the beloved kit homes of the
1920s, when the house on

wheels was born. Following the lean years of the Depression
and the dislocations of

World War II, homebuilding soared in the 1950s with the
invention of the suburban

tract home and its nomadic cousin, the mobile home. Mobile
homes were small,

cheap, and light enough to be towed behind the family car.
Cheap was the label that

stuck, though, and mobile homes were stigmatized as
tenements for the underclass,

labeled “trailer trash.”

20th century Modernists were not deterred. Unable to resist
the romance of a house

on wheels, the idea of a “pre-fab” house was a recurring
fantasy for architects trying

to invent a home that could be mass-produced like an
automobile. LeCorbusier

dreamed about building a “machine for living.” Buckminster
Fuller toyed with a

trailerable stainless steel igloo he called his “Dymaxion
House.” Lesser lights tried

their hand at everything from collapsibles to inflatables to
modulars. None of their

ideas ever caught on with a public who remained skeptical
about these novel

experiments in home.

What modern architects have stubbornly ignored is the fact
that Americans like

their homes to look traditional. Not a glass box, not a
metal shipping container, not a

concrete egg crate – a house with windows and doors, a roof
and a chimney, just like

a child’s drawing. An architect’s vision of pre-fab never
looks like home.

Maybe the answer to a house in a box is not to reinvent the
wheel. As with all things

of lasting value, tradition may provide a readymade answer.
Why not look back to

the last time factory homebuilding actually resonated with
the public? The kit

homes of the 1920s offer a successful formula.

Let’s look at the Sears model. All the pieces to build a
Sears “Modern Home” were

pre-cut to size in a lumberyard, numbered, palletized, and
shipped by railroad car to

a building site for assembly. The kit included everything
from studs to siding to

windows and doors to roof shingles, plus hardware and
plumbing fixtures and

kitchen cabinets – in short, everything including the
kitchen sink. It was a complete

house in a box, accompanied by a thorough set of
instructions so that even a handy

homeowner could build his own house with a little help from
his friends.

Today an updated version of the same system is called
“panelization.” In this new

version, complete stud walls are assembled in a factory
along with their windows

and doors. Floor joists and roof rafters are pre-cut to
size; millwork details for

cornices, window casings, and door surrounds are pre-built;
and, staircases and

kitchen cabinets are readymade. They are shipped to the
building site in two or

three flatbed truckloads timed so that materials arrive just
when they are needed.

The result can be every bit as charming as a Sears bungalow.

A newer edition of systems building is called “modular”
construction.
As the name

implies, this system involves building modules, or complete
boxes that are joined

together to make a house. You have seen modular sections
driving down the

highway – wide loads on flatbed trucks wrapped in plastic
sheets. When they get to

the building site, they are hoisted by crane onto
foundations and bolted together

into a complete house. The walls and floor finishes are
tidied up, the electrical

wiring, plumbing, and heating ducts are coupled together,
and viola! – a finished

home.

What’s the point, you may ask? Why not just build a good
traditional house the old

fashioned way, one stick at a time? Just ask any builder
about the state of today’s

homebuilding industry. Good stick building is not easy
anymore. Try finding capable

craftsmen in the building trades who know how to properly
lay out a stud wall,

miter a crown molding, or set a tile floor in mud. They are
few and far between.

Most of them only know how to snap parts together like Lego
blocks.

Have you gone to the lumberyard lately to find a nice clean,
straight 2 x 4? Lumber

quality has deteriorated so badly that you have to cull
through a whole pallet to find

a decent stick. What about doors and windows? These days a
good double-hung

wood window is considered a premium add-on rather than
standard issue. The rest

are made of plastic. The same is true of every building
product across the board.

And nothing has gotten any cheaper. Today good stick
building is difficult and

expensive.

If it’s so hard to build well, what purpose is served by
building in a factory? A home

building plant is like a fine woodworking shop, filled with
precision cutting,

clamping, and nailing equipment often run by computer
programs that streamline

production and minimize waste. The people running this
equipment are skilled

craftsmen who concentrate on performing specific tasks day
in and day out, rather

than a crew picked up in the field with uneven skills. They
work in ideal conditions

throughout the year instead of dodging the weather or just
not showing up. Every

job is done on the flat rather than going up and down
ladders. In short, it’s a

systems-based approach to homebuilding – just like Henry
Ford’s assembly line.

Because a factory can order and store lumber in bulk,
higher-grade materials can be

purchased for about the same price. Almost nothing goes to
waste because the cut

offs are used for blocking or sheathing small areas. What’s
left is sawdust, and even

that is carted off for animal bedding. Once the rough frames
are built, the finishing

work begins. High quality decay-resistant woods are used to
make corner boards

and trim moldings. Door and window casings are mitered and
fitted into place, and

crown moldings are pre-cut and assembled in long runs. Even
the clapboard siding

is cut to length and numbered for easy assembly. Nothing is
left to chance and it all

goes out the door on pallets, shipped to the jobsite with a
how-to manual.

It’s hard to discount all of these advantages. There is
still the old stigma, of course,

that it just can’t be done as well. The truth is that
factory-built houses are often

better than their stick-built cousins, as anyone who dares
take a factory tour will

surely see. Today many of the best builders in America are
taking a hard look, and

some are already committed to the benefits of panelization.
One thing we can be

sure of: traditional homebuilding skills are not going to
get any better. Barring a

miraculous return to old-fashioned craftsmanship on the
building site, the future of

a new old house rests on the promise of a house in a box.
